HSPポータル
サイトマップ お問い合わせ


HSPTV!掲示板


未解決 解決 停止 削除要請

2009
1107
モルジブPhotoshopレイー⇔Excel間でD&Dのようなやりとり1未解決


モルジブ

リンク

2009/11/7(Sat) 23:47:48|NO.28757

PhotoshopのレイヤーをExcelにドラッグすると、画像が図として貼り付けされますよね。
逆に、PhotoshopにExcelのオートシェイプをドラッグすると、
レイヤーとして受け入れが行われます。

それぞれ発売時期が異なるのに、このようなことが可能だということは、
おそらくOLEドラッグアンドドロップのような機能を使っているのかなと思うのですが、
Photoshopのレイヤー情報やオートシェイプのデータを、どうして知りえるのでしょうか。

仮に私たちがHSPで、ExcelのオートシェイプやPhotoshopのレイヤーの
ドラッグアンドドロップを受け入れるソフトを開発したいとして、
OLEドラッグで受け渡されるデータを知ることは可能なのでしょうか。
(というかOLEドラッグ自体、HSPで実現可能な技術なのでしょうか)



この記事に返信する


窓口

リンク

2009/11/8(Sun) 15:01:16|NO.28770

OLEドラッグはhsp単体では難しいようですがDLLを介してやれば可能みたいです。
リンクを載せておきます。
>>http://fs-cgi-basic01.freespace.jp/~hsp/ver3/hsp3.cgi?print+200601/06010010.txt
レイヤーやオートシェイプを出力するには、送られてきたポインタ先のバイナリデータとにらめっこする事になると思いますが。
多分不可能ではないです。



ONION software Copyright 1997-2023(c) All rights reserved.